If it's anything like the UCF20 LS400, look in your owners manual. Basically, open the glovebox, remove the little cut-out panel, and that should give you pretty much direct access to the A/C filter.

If you follow the instructions above, You will find that after having done it once, "yes it is a bit goofy, but yes, it is very simple". It's one of those subjects/fixes that looks a lot more complicated than what it really is.

Consider buying a good HEPA furnace filter ($12), cutting pieces (equivalent of about $ 3.00) out of it & re-fitting a piece where the old filter was. It works fine, I've been doing it for years. The biggest benefit I've found ( besides cost) is higher airflow & colder A/C. The aftermarket replacements are about $ 18.00 & genuine Lexus are about $ 35.00. Conversely, some people don't like the hassle & just buy the aftermarket filter.
